Odisha has been spotlighted in the international sports arena as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i accepted the World Athletics ceremonial flag on Saturday. This marks a significant step for the state, poised to host the 2028 World Athletics Indoor Championships, symbolizing a commitment to hosting a world-class event.
The ceremonial flag was presented to Mohan Charan Majhi by Odisha Sports & Youth Services Minister Suryavanshi Suraj, in a move that cements Odisha's ambition and capability in staging major sporting events. This milestone was further highlighted by the participation of Ravinder Choudhry from the Athletics Federation of India and Odisha's Sports Secretary Bhupendra Singh Poonia in the handover ceremony in Poland.
As Odisha gears up for the international spotlight, the hosting rights announcement by Sebastian Coe marks a pivotal moment for India's sports narrative. It is a chance to not only host elite athletes from around the globe but also to display India's advancing infrastructure and organizational prowess on a global stage, as emphasized by Sports Minister Suraj.
